Responsible Travel

As the pioneers of responsible tourism, we've screened this (and every) vacation so that you can travel knowing we've worked to maximise the benefits of your vacation to local people and places, and minimise any negative impacts.

Planet

Transport:
On this trip we use as much public transport (busses and trains) as possible. We take several over night trains for example from Delhi to Varanasi and Varanasi to Agra, this allows you to see great views, travel the local way and also keep your footprint low. At every destination our main activities will use walking as - our main method of transport. For example our Varanasi Old Town tour is done on foot. These walking trips will provide you with light exercise - looking after your well being, while also reducing the carbon footprint on the planet - looking after the planet’s well being!

Accommodation:
On this tour, we stay in hostels and spend 1 night camping in the desert. The camping in the desert evening is particularly great as you will see a beautiful sunset and sunrise, discover traditional Indian food, all the while keeping your carbon footprint at a minimum as you'll be using minimum resources.

Wildlife:
We visit a Monkey Temple on this trip. Just before we visit the park we have our Adventure Leader will speak to you to emphasise that there should be no flash photography, that you should not feed the monkeys and that you should not disturb or scare the monkeys. We want our travelers to see the amazing monkeys as there is much we can learn from them but at the same time we want to make sure everyone is respectful of them so that the monkeys do not feel threatened in any way.

Top Tips:
We suggest packing a reusable water bottle to ensure you have water on hand at all times and help minimise the trail of plastic left behind as much as possible. We do not advise to drink tap water but if there are refill points we highly encourage our travelers use this. We also recommend packing as light as possible, to help keep your carbon footprint low.

People

Local tour guides:
We use native and bilingual guides. By using local tour guides we help support the local people and provide employment opportunities.

Local accommodation:
All of the places we stay in are locally run. Whilst staying in the hostels such as Zostel in Varanasi, Agra and Jaipur, we encourage our travelers to use local services on offer in or around the hostels, this way your money goes straight into the local community and economy.

Local experiences:
You’ll learn about the local cuisine if you choose to have dinner at the Gurdwara and in the desert and our Adventure Leader will always be happy to give you recommendations for traditional restaurants. The Ganga Aarti in Varanasi is also a fantastic way to experience the Hindu culture of India as it gives an insight into the religion and beliefs of the country.

As a sign of respect, we think that it is important for travelers to learn a few key words or phrases in the native language, so we offer classes to learn Hindi and about the local culture.

All of our customers’ interactions are with local suppliers, and we promote integration between travelers and local people through our “unmissable” included activities and our optional activities, and opportunities for authentic cultural immersion.

Our Adventure Leaders are trained in ensuring that customers are aware of local customs and traditions, educating them on when it is appropriate to take photos and/or videos.
